Visualizzazione dei risultati da 1 a 9 su 9
  1. #1

    [php e SQL] Assegnare privilegio

    Salve raga,

    Ho una tabella (Utenti) in un database, costituita da:
    Id
    Nome
    Cognome
    User
    Password
    Privilegio (nel mio caso e' un numero).

    Ora, l'amministratore, deve poter, assegnare ad alcuni utenti (non a tutti, ma solo ad alcuni) contenuti nella tabella, un privilegio.

    Sapete dirmi come fare???

  2. #2
    Utente di HTML.it L'avatar di telegio
    Registrato dal
    Sep 2001
    Messaggi
    2,592
    lasci 0 come valore di default.
    l'admin può modificare il valore del "privilegio" a 1, con un semplice update.
    nella pagina visualizzata dagli utenti loggati una tabella o un DIV possono essere visualizzati SOLO se il valore "privilegio" di quell'utente è 1.

  3. #3
    Utente di HTML.it
    Registrato dal
    Jun 2001
    residenza
    NG Lab Cecchina, Roma
    Messaggi
    143
    Credo che prima devi stabilire il criterio di selezione. Deciso a chi devi assegnare il privileggio devi solo fare un update alla tabella utenti/users del database.
    $query="update users set privileggios=10 where criterio="criterio di selezione"
    non ho capito molto cosa vuoi fare, ma credo sia questo
    Ottima scelta

  4. #4
    okok, raga.
    L'Update lo so fare.

    Ma il mio problema consiste nel far scegliere tra tutti gli utenti, quelli ai quali assegnare i privilegi.

  5. #5
    Utente di HTML.it
    Registrato dal
    Jun 2001
    residenza
    NG Lab Cecchina, Roma
    Messaggi
    143
    dovresti sapere tu a chi vuoi assegnare privilegi e a chi non.
    non so in base a cosa vuoi selezionarli.
    Ottima scelta

  6. #6
    Non ci siamo capiti.

    Io non so in che modo far visualizzare gli utenti (della tabella).
    Avevo pensato di fare due class select (sempre in php), dove in una c'erano tutti i Nomi, e nell'altra tutti i cognomi.

    l'amministratore cosi poteva scegliere a quel utente dare i privilegi.
    Ma poi ho riscontrato il problema, che ad esempio se nella tabella c'erano i seguenti record.

    Mario Rossi bla bla
    Giuseppe Verdi bla bla

    L'amministatore poteva scegliere nella prima select (il nome):
    Mario

    e nella seconda (il cognome)
    Verdi

    Un Utente inesistente!!.
    Quindi, avrei dovuto fare controlli sui valori scelti, ma questo e' un problema per me.
    E ho scritto sul forum, proprio per trovare (o consigliari) soluzioni alternative.

  7. #7
    ma scusa, ma non puoi fare una select sola con nome e cognome? o.o
    IP-PBX management: http://www.easypbx.it

    Old account: 2126 messages
    Oldest account: 3559 messages

  8. #8
    Nooo, potrei anche farla.

    Ma dato che la tabella conterra' quasi 500 record,
    sara' scocciante per la'mministratore trovare l'utente interessato

  9. #9
    Utente di HTML.it L'avatar di telegio
    Registrato dal
    Sep 2001
    Messaggi
    2,592
    hai risolto?
    non si capisce davvero che vuoi fare..
    dici che hai tanti utenti.. allora fai un "cerca" semplice così l'amministratore trova subito l'utente a cui assegnare il privilegio..

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.